Marvel Snap's Amazing Spider-Season Swings into Action!
September brings a brand-new season to Marvel Snap (Free), themed around everyone's favorite web-slinger and his extensive rogues gallery: the Amazing Spider-Season! This season introduces a game-changing mechanic: Activate abilities. Unlike "On Reveal," Activate abilities let you choose when to trigger a card's effect, offering strategic depth and counterplay options.

Season Pass Card: Symbiote Spider-Man
This 4-cost, 6-power card boasts an Activate ability: absorb the lowest-cost card at the location and copy its text. If the copied card has an On Reveal effect, it triggers again! Expect some wild combos, particularly with Galactus. This card is a potential powerhouse, but balance changes might be in its future.
New Cards:
- Silver Sable: A 1-cost, 1-power card with an On Reveal ability that steals 2 power from the top card of your opponent's deck. A solid card on its own, and even stronger in specific deck builds.
- Madame Web: An Ongoing ability lets you move one card at her location to another location once per turn. Her strategic potential is high.
- Arana: Another 1-cost, 1-power card with an Activate ability. Activate to move the next card you play to the right and give it +2 Power. A key addition to move-based decks.
- Scarlet Spider (Ben Reilly): A 4-cost, 5-power card with an Activate ability that spawns an identical clone at another location. Perfect for power multiplication strategies.
New Locations:
- Brooklyn Bridge: A classic Spider-Man location with a twist: you can't play cards there two turns in a row. This requires creative deck building and strategic placement.
- Otto's Lab: This location mirrors Otto Octavius himself. The next card you play there pulls a card from your opponent's hand onto the location, adding an element of surprise and disruption.
